Upwelling of these heated ions along magnetic field lines and their subsequent trapping in the equatorial plane due to interactions with regions of plasma turbulence provide an important source of magnetospheric plasma. A wide variety of plasma waves participates in the complex energy transfer processes on auroral field lines.
